Housing Stability through Financial Education Programs
Housing stability is a critical aspect of community welfare, especially in economically challenged areas. Funding aimed at housing stability through financial education programs covers a range of educational initiatives designed to empower families facing housing insecurity. This funding excludes any direct rental assistance or housing development projects; instead, it focuses on equipping families with the skills and knowledge required to secure and maintain stable housing conditions. For example, workshops may include modules on budgeting, understanding credit scores, navigating the home-buying process, and maintaining a sustainable living environment. By emphasizing education over immediate financial relief, the funding allows families to develop long-term skills that directly influence their housing stability.
Take, for instance, a nonprofit organization targeting low-income families in urban areas. They could deploy a series of financial literacy workshops that teach participants how to create budgets that account for monthly expenses while saving for a future down payment on a house. Another example could involve working with newly homeless families by providing them with credit management education and housing search techniques, leading to improved outcomes in securing affordable housing.
However, organizations looking to apply for this funding should ensure they meet specific criteria. Primarily, they must be registered 501(c) nonprofit organizations with a mission that aligns closely with housing education and stability. The program is not intended for those seeking to provide direct assistance in the form of financial aid or housing construction. This exclusion narrows the focus to educational perspectives.
Successful applicants will be those who demonstrate a thorough understanding of the community’s specific housing challenges and present a detailed plan for addressing these issues through financial education. Emphasis on partnership with local housing authorities and financial institutions is also critical, as such collaborations can enhance the offered curriculum and provide further resources, such as access to affordable housing lists and financial products.
In conclusion, funding for financial education programs targeting housing stability prioritizes the development of vital skills and community partnership over direct assistance. Organizations that approach this funding opportunity with a robust program plan, community insight, and collaborative strategies will position themselves as leaders in fostering long-term housing stability.
